Choosing the Right Bulbs

When it comes to creating the ideal habitat for your reptile, the choice of lighting is crucial. Understanding the UVB and UVA requirements for your specific reptile species is essential. UVB light is necessary for reptiles to synthesize vitamin D3, which is vital for calcium metabolism and overall health. On the other hand, UVA light, while not essential for survival, is important for stimulating natural behaviors and appetite in reptiles.

In addition to understanding the UVB and UVA requirements, it's important to consider the recommended wattage for the bulbs. Different reptile species have varying requirements for the intensity of light and heat they need. Ensure that you research and understand the specific wattage needs for your reptile's species to provide the appropriate lighting and temperature gradients within their habitat.

Temperature gradients are also crucial when selecting bulbs for your reptile's enclosure. Reptiles often require a range of temperatures within their habitat to allow for thermoregulation. This means providing a warm basking spot as well as cooler areas within the enclosure. The right combination of bulbs and fixtures can help create these essential temperature differentials.

When choosing bulbs for your reptile's habitat, it's important to invest in high-quality, reptile-specific bulbs that provide the necessary UVB and UVA output. Additionally, consider the lifespan of the bulbs and factor in the need for regular replacements to ensure your reptile continues to receive the essential lighting it requires for its well-being.

Selecting the right UVB and UVA bulbs for your reptile's habitat is crucial to their overall health and well-being. Different reptile species have specific UVB and UVA requirements, so it's essential to research and understand the needs of your particular reptile. For instance, desert-dwelling reptiles like bearded dragons require high UVB output, while tropical species like chameleons thrive with lower UVB levels. Understanding these requirements is paramount in ensuring your reptile's health.

When it comes to wattage, it's vital to provide adequate lighting and heat for your reptile's enclosure. For instance, basking spots may require higher wattage bulbs to create the necessary warmth, while cooler areas need lower intensity lighting. This temperature gradient is crucial for allowing your reptile to regulate its body temperature effectively. Proper temperature differentials mimic their natural habitat and are essential for their overall well-being.

In addition to UVB and UVA bulbs, considering the lifespan of the bulbs is important. Reptile-specific bulbs need to be replaced at regular intervals to ensure they continue to provide the necessary UVB and UVA output. Regular replacements are crucial to prevent a decline in the quality of light, which could impact your reptile's health.

Overall, the choice of bulbs for your reptile's habitat is a vital aspect of their care. By understanding and meeting their UVB and UVA requirements, providing the appropriate wattage and temperature gradients, and investing in high-quality, reptile-specific bulbs, you can create an optimal environment for your reptile to thrive.
